Raccoon Removal in Upper Nyack, NY

Most of Upper Nyack's hillside homes were built between the 1920s and 1960s, and the foundations that anchor them to the slope have shifted enough over the decades to open gaps along sill plates and crawl-space vents that raccoons exploit every spring for denning. Along North Broadway and Castle Heights, porch decks built over exposed-earth crawl spaces give nursing females sheltered entry beneath the structure, where they raise litters undisturbed through June. The chimneys on these older homes — many with cracked clay flue tiles and deteriorated mortar crowns — become vertical highways once a raccoon learns to climb the stone face. We inspect entry points specific to Upper Nyack's aged construction and use one-way exclusion doors to clear occupied dens, then seal gaps with steel mesh and metal flashing so the structure stays closed through every season that follows.

Warning Signs of Raccoon Removal in Upper Nyack

Overturned garbage cans along North Broadway or Tweed Boulevard appearing consistently between dusk and early morning, with torn bags and food waste scattered on driveways — raccoons establish nightly foraging routes and return to the same cans once a food source is confirmed.

Dark, greasy smudge marks running vertically along the downspout or corner trim board of your home, especially visible on the lighter painted clapboard siding common in Upper Nyack's older housing stock — these body-oil trails indicate a repeated climbing path to the roofline.

A strong ammonia odor rising from beneath a porch deck or from a crawl-space vent, concentrated enough to notice from the yard — raccoon latrine sites accumulate waste rapidly and the smell intensifies in humid weather near the river.

Torn or peeled-back soffit panels on the eave line facing the uphill side of the house, where tree canopy provides cover — raccoons pry aluminum or vinyl soffits loose with surprising force to reach attic or soffit-bay cavities behind the fascia.

Thumping or heavy dragging sounds in the ceiling or walls during the hours just after dark, distinctly louder than the skittering of mice or squirrels — raccoons are heavy enough to flex older ceiling joists and produce audible movement from rooms below.

Upper Nyack Housing Types at Risk

  • The stone-and-rubble foundations common beneath Upper Nyack's pre-war hillside homes settle unevenly on the slope over time, widening mortar joints and sill-plate gaps at the crawl-space perimeter. Raccoons detect these openings by scent and airflow, and a gap of four inches is more than enough for an adult to push through into undisturbed crawl space beneath the first floor.
  • Mid-century Cape Cods and raised ranches along Old Mountain Road and Christian Herald Road often have unlined chimney flues with deteriorated mortar at the crown. Raccoons climb stone or brick chimneys easily and den on the smoke shelf or in the flue itself, leaving heavy soot disturbance and waste that homeowners may first notice as a persistent odor from the fireplace.
  • Homes along Tweed Boulevard with attached or tuck-under garages face raccoon entry where the garage header meets the soffit bay — framing shrinkage and weather exposure create a gap at the roofline transition that connects directly to the attic cavity. Once inside the soffit bay, raccoons push through to the main attic space above the living area.

Raccoon Removal in Upper Nyack FAQ

When do raccoons typically enter Upper Nyack attics and crawl spaces?

Females begin searching for den sites in late February through March, well before most homeowners expect activity. Upper Nyack's hillside construction creates exposed crawl-space vents and foundation gaps that give raccoons early access during this pre-denning period. Litters are born in April or May, so exclusion is most effective before the young arrive.

Can raccoons damage the historic homes along North Broadway?

Raccoons are strong enough to peel back aged aluminum soffit panels, widen deteriorated mortar joints in stone chimneys, and tear through rotted fascia to reach den sites. The pre-war construction along North Broadway is especially vulnerable because original materials have weathered for decades. We seal confirmed entry points with steel mesh and metal flashing after exclusion to prevent re-entry.

Is raccoon waste under an Upper Nyack porch a health concern?

Raccoon latrines concentrate fecal matter in a single area, and the roundworm eggs found in raccoon waste can remain viable in soil for years. Porch decks built over dirt crawl spaces — common in Upper Nyack's hillside homes — trap moisture and keep conditions favorable for the parasite. Removing the animals and sealing the entry is the critical first step.

Why do raccoons keep returning to the same Upper Nyack property after trapping?

Trapping alone removes the individual animal but leaves the entry point open, and another raccoon from the same wooded corridor will find it within weeks. Upper Nyack's continuous tree canopy between Hook Mountain and the residential streets means wildlife pressure is constant. We combine humane trapping with permanent sealing of every gap so the structure itself no longer invites re-entry.
